Akpeyi Wins MOTM in Kaizer Chiefs, Wydad Clash

The Confederation of African Football (CAF) yesterday named Super Eagles goalkeeper, Daniel Akpeyi, as the Man of the Match (MOTM) in Kaizer Chiefs held Wydad AC of Morocco to qualify for their first Champions League final.

The Delta-born safe hands returned from a head injury to put up a cameo performance as the South African team held the Moroccans to a goalless dress and pick the final ticket 1-0 aggregate.

According to the statement posted on CAF’s Twitter handle yesterday, Akpeyi polled 55 per cent of the votes cast by fans to clinch the award.

Kaizer Chiefs’ Erick Mathoho was second, winning 38 per cent while Wydad’s duo of Mohammed Ounnajem and Achraf Dari were third and fourth with five and two per cent respectively of the total votes cast.

Akpeyi is yet to concede a goal in the CAF Champions League this season (6 games – 8 hours and 11 minutes of football).

He’s the only keeper in the entire competition to have played more than 90 minutes and not conceded at least once.
